Assessment and Coaching: IDI

Intercultural Development Inventory (IDI) is a globally recognized tool that helps leaders, teams, and organizations assess their intercultural competence and understand their mindset toward a wide range of “other culture” groups, including nationality, ethnicity, race, gender, and other diversity categories.

To date, +1M people have taken it to improve their capabilities. You can use it for individual or group development.
